Synopsis "The Lost Prince "

Marco's father, Stephan, is a patriot fighting to overthrow a cruel dictator in the kingdom of Samavia. Heading to London Marco befriends 'The Rat', a street urchin who runs a group of boys known as the Squad.Can Marco and The Rat succeed in their secret mission to re-establish the rightful king to the throne of Samavia, and who is the rightful king anyway?From Frances Hodgson Burnett, author of The Secret Garden, comes this incredible story, complete with four full page illustrations.

Frances H. Burnett (1849, Manchester, England - 1924, Plandome, United States) lost her father when she was just five years old. The family had to endure economic hardships and in 1865 moved to the United States. Eight years later Frances got married, but she had already managed to publish in some American magazines like Godey’s Lady’s Book, Godey’s, Peterson’s Ladies’ Magazine, Scribner’s Monthly, and Harper’s. She was 28 years old when That Lass O’ Lowrie’s (1877), her first novel, appeared. However, it was Little Lord Fauntleroy (1886) that contributed the most to her popularity during her lifetime. It was aimed, along with Sara Crewe (1888) and The Secret Garden (1911), at the young reader. The latter is considered her most valuable contribution.
